#699160 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#699160 is composed of 41.2% red, 56.9% green and 37.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 27.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 33.8% yellow and 43.1% black. It has a hue angle of 109 degrees, a saturation of 20.3% and a lightness of 47.3%. #699160 color hex could be obtained by blending #d2ffc0 with #002300. Closest websafe color is: #669966.

Shades and Tints of #699160

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020302 is the darkest color, while #f7f9f7 is the lightest one.

Tones of #699160

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#757e73 is the less saturated color, while #2eee03 is the most saturated one.
